We'll start with something for that select band of bastards who have somehow acquired more millions than they could possibly know what to do with.
Need to pop down to Rodeo Drive to buy shoes?
Here's your ideal shopping trolley.

A W16 engine, kicking out 1,001 BHP, a top speed of 253.19mph, ten (count 'em) radiators, a price tag of around one and a half million dollars.
Add to that the fact that - if you put your foot down - it achieves a whopping 2.05mpg fuel consumption and empties the tank in under twelve minutes, but hey … if you can afford one of these you can afford your own gas company.

I give you the rather delicious yet undeniably silly Bugatti Veyron.

In fact I give you three of the buggers, sitting in a row.

To Goodwood House, home of Lord March, patron of vintage and modern motorsport.
This isn't the Revival Meeting, where we dress up in period costume and watch racing drivers thrash the shit out of priceless vintage cars (that's in September … look out for more car porn then); no, this is the Goodwood Festival Of Speed; a more up-to-date affair, featuring today's top racing drivers and racing cars and sporting supercars from around the world, tearing up the infamous Goodwood Hillclimb course.
